Polymorphism of IGFBP7 gene (g.72351183 A>C) and its association with mineral content and cholesterol of Indonesian lamb meat
Komarudin1,2, Kasita Listyarini3, Cahyo Budiman3, Cece Sumantri3, and Asep Gunawan3,*

1Graduate School of Animal Production and Technology, Faculty of Animal Science, IPB University, Bogor, Indonesia
2Indonesian Agency for Agricultural Instrument Standardization, Ministry of Agriculture, Indonesia
3Department of Animal Production and Technology, Faculty of Animal Science, IPB University, Bogor, Indonesia


Abstract

The genetic improvement of sheep for higher productivity and meat quality is strongly needed due to the increasing demand for meat sheep. Insulin growth factor binding protein 7 (IGFBP7) has been reported as a potential gene which has a substantial role in meat quality. The objective of the study was to identify IGFBP7 gene polymorphisms and their association with minerals and cholesterol in Indonesian lamb meat. The study used 130 rams consisting of local and crossbred sheep. The local sheep were Javanese thin-tailed, Javanese fat-tailed, and Jonggol sheep. The crossbred sheep were Compass agrinak, Composite garut agrinak and Bahtera agrinak sheep. The identification of polymorphism was using PCR-RFLP method. The association analysis was obtained using a general linear model. The results showed that IGFBP7 (g.72351183 A>C) was polymorphic in local and crossbred sheep. The IGFBP7 was significantly associated with cholesterol in crossbred (P<0.01), whereas the AA genotype had the lowest cholesterol. Cholesterol in crossbred sheep also was higher (P<0.01) compared to local sheep for all observed genotypes. IGFBP7 gene was not significantly associated with minerals and cholesterol (P>0.05) in local sheep. It is concluded that IGFBP7 gene seems promising as a genetic marker for cholesterol level in Indonesian crossbred sheep.
